Answer:


x=-3

Explanation:

Given:


4(3)/(10)-(2(2)/(5)x+5(1)/(2))=(1)/(2)(-3(3)/(5)x+1(1)/(5))

Distribute to remove parentheses:


4(3)/(10)-2(2)/(5)x-5(1)/(2)=-(18)/(10)x+(6)/(10)

For simplification and clarity, reduce all mixed numbers to simplified common fractions:


(43)/(10)-(12)/(5)x-(11)/(2)=-(9)/(5)x+(3)/(5)

Combine like terms:


-(12)/(5)x-(6)/(5)=-(9)/(5)x+(3)/(5)

Add 6/5 to both sides, then add 9/5x to both sides:


-(3)/(5)x=(9)/(5)

Divide both sides by -3/5 to isolate x (recall dividing by a number is equal to multiplying by its reciprocal):


x=(9)/(5)\cdot -(5)/(3), \\x=(-9)/(3),\\x=\boxed{-3}
